THE WORK
Position Assignment: Aircraft Systems Maintenance Trainer (ASMT) Technician for the F-35 supporting Rovaniemi Finland.
This position will offer a long-term deployment to a foreign country. The successful candidate will support the sustainment, maintenance, and operations benefiting the Finnish Air Force.
The ASMT Technician is responsible for the operation, technical analysis, modifications, and sustainment of F 35 ASMT in accordance with specific customer specifications and directives.
Key Responsibilities
The candidate will support the sustainment, maintenance, and operation of F 35 Training Devices at Rovaniemi, Finland.
Install components and assemblies into racks, cabinets, workstations, and customer facilities.
Perform, conduct, and document preventive and scheduled maintenance required for the devices and associated subsystems.
Update maintenance data collection records and assist with the installation and checkout of equipment modifications.
Maintain simulation devices to meet customer availability requirements.
Apply technical knowledge to solve complex problems by interpreting design drawings, manuals, or simulator documents.
Assist with installations, testing, and maintenance of operating system software packages.
Isolate and report malfunctions and discrepancies to the lowest definable level.
Establish and perform operating system and device maintenance in accordance with industry standards.
Work closely with other members of the Lockheed Martin Training Team to achieve F 35 Maintenance Training objectives.
Implement and support Lockheed Martin initiatives, programs, and policies as directed.
Comply with site security and access control procedures in accordance with F 35 program and customer requirements.
Have experience working in an environment that requires interaction with multiple functional areas and personnel of diverse backgrounds.

OCONUS Locale - Rovaniemi, Finland
Rovaniemi, in Finnish Lapland, blends traditional Sami heritage with modern Finnish culture amid stunning Arctic wilderness. The city offers yearround outdoor activities-skiing, hiking, and spectacular Northern Lights-while providing stateoftheart facilities.
